Ribociclib in Hormone Receptor-positive, HER2-negative Early Breast Cancer With Residual Disease After Neoadjuvant Chemotherapy

About this trial

This is a multi-center, open-lable, prospective, randomized phase III clinical trial to investigate the efficacy and safety of adjuvant ribociclib combined with aromatase inhibitor in hormone receptor-positive, HER2-negative early breast cancer with residual disease after neoadjuvant chemotherapy

Eligibility criteria

Qualifiers

Willingness for study participation with written informed consent

Female with age at least 18 years

Histologically confirmed unilateral or bilateral primary invasive breast cancer

Residual invasive disease post-neoadjuvant either in the breast or as residual nodal invasion

Disqualifiers

c/pN+

Known severe hypersensitivity reactions to compounds similar to ribociclib or to aromatase inhibitor

Inadequate organ function immediate prior to randomization including: Hemoglobin <10g/dL (100g/L); ANC < 2000/mm³ (< 2.0 x 10^9/L); Platelets <100,000/mm³ (< 100 x 10^9/L); AST or ALT >1.5 x upper limit of normal (ULN); alkaline phosphatase > 2.5 x ULN, total serum bilirubin > 1.25 x ULN; serum creatinine >1.25 x ULN or estimated creatinine clearance < 60 mL/min as calculated using the method standard for the institution; severe and relevant co-morbidity that would interact with the participation in the study

Evidence for infection including wound infections, Human Immunodeficiency Virus (HIV) or any type of Hepatitis
